Comparison: CG Blue Sparrow (neon) & Essence Underwater & Essence Bonnie


The last time I wanted to have blue nails I have discovered I have three blues and I wanted to compare them.
So here they are.

From left to right:
China Glaze Blue Sparrow (neon)
Essence Underwater
Essence Bonnie

All of them are two coaters except for Bonnie which is an one coater.
The CG Blue Sparrow is really watery (you have to be careful),  Essence Bonnie is very dense (but just enough) while Essence Underwater is something in between. As you can see they have really different textures as well :) CG has got big glitter in it (light blue) and dries in an almost satin finish, Underwater has got small shimmer in it and it dries glossy, while Bonnie has got no glitter or shimmer and it dries glossy as well. 

In all of the pictures there is no top coat used.

Comparison: Essence Joe and Essence Date me!


My sister Tamara asked me to bring home the nail polish Joe, to do a comparison between it and The One and Only. In the meanwhile she compared The One and Only with Date me! So, that gave me an idea :) Now that I have Joe and I have Date me! and since I'm hating my current manicure .... hmmm :)
So here it is a comparison of Joe and Date me! :)

Joe is a warm lilac color (you can't really tell from the pictures) while Date me! is a light (pastel) lavender purple.
